The Anatomy of a Sash Window

To understand the requirement of specialized services, one need to initially understand the complexity of the window's design. Unlike modern casement windows that operate on hinges, sash windows consist of one or more movable panels, or "sashes," that slide vertically.

Key Components:

  • The Box Frame: The outer frame that houses the internal weights.
  • Sash Cords and Pulleys: The pulley system that permits the window to move smoothly.
  • Weights: Lead or steel weights concealed inside the box frame that counterbalance the sash.
  • Meeting Rails: The horizontal parts of the sash that satisfy in the middle when the window is closed.
  • The Sill: The bottom-most part of the frame, frequently most vulnerable to rot.

Essential Sash Window Services

Specialist business offer a suite of services created to deal with the specific vulnerabilities of timber frames and sliding systems.

1. Conventional Repair and Cord Replacement

The most regular requirement for sash window upkeep is the replacement of broken sash cables. Over decades, friction and environmental direct exposure cause cotton cables to fray and ultimately snap. Professional services involve opening the "pocket pieces" in the frame to access the weights, changing the cables with premium waxed cotton or nylon-core equivalents, and rebalancing the weights to ensure the window stays open at any height.

2. Wood Restoration and Resin Repair

Timber is a resilient product, however exposure to moisture can lead to fungal decay-- typically understood as wet or dry rot. Specialized remediation services often use innovative epoxy resins rather than merely changing areas of wood. This permits the professional to protect as much of the initial historic timber as possible while creating a finish that is more powerful than the initial wood.

3. Draught Proofing Systems

Among the main grievances relating to traditional sash windows is their lack of thermal effectiveness. Since the sashes need to slide, there is naturally a little space between the sash and the frame. Expert draught-proofing includes machining discrete grooves into the window components and setting up brush strips or "pile" providers. This eliminates rattles, decreases dust ingress, and considerably enhances heat retention without altering the window's look.

4. Double Glazing Retrofitting

For homeowner seeking modern-day thermal efficiency within historical frames, numerous specialists offer retrofitting services. This includes changing the initial single-pane glass with slim-profile double-glazing units. These units are specifically developed to fit into the existing rebates of traditional sashes, keeping the delicate "sightlines" of the structure.

The Restoration Process: A Step-by-Step Overview

When a professional company carries out a full remediation, they follow an extensive procedure to make sure the longevity of the installation.

  1. Survey and Assessment: Each window is checked for structural integrity, rot, and mechanical issues.
  2. Dismantling: The personnel beads and parting beads are eliminated, and the sashes are gotten of the frame.
  3. Paint Removal: Old, lead-based paint layers are frequently stripped back to the bare wood to reveal the condition of the wood.
  4. Wood Repair: Damaged areas of the sill or sash are eliminated and changed with new hardwood or treated with specialist resins.
  5. Re-glazing: If required, glass is changed or upgraded, and new putty is used.
  6. Re-balancing: Weights are gotten used to represent any changes in the weight of the sash (e.g., if thicker glass was installed).
  7. Draught-Proofing: Perimeter seals are incorporated into brand-new beads and meeting rails.
  8. Setup and Finishing: The window is reassembled, primed, and painted with high-quality microporous paints.

Signs Traditional Sash Windows Require Servicing

Property owners should be watchful relating to the condition of their windows. Neglecting minor issues typically results in more costly structural failures.

  • Problem Operating: If the window needs extreme force to open or close, the pulleys might be taken or the weights might be caught.
  • Noticeable Rot: Soft areas on the timber, especially on the bottom sill, suggest wetness penetration.
  • Rattling in the Wind: This recommends that the parting beads are worn out or the spaces in between the sash and frame have broadened.
  • Condensation Between Panes: For those with existing double glazing, this indicates a seal failure.
  • Flaking Paint: Once the paint movie is broken, the wood beneath is vulnerable to the elements.

Upkeep Tips for Property Owners

While expert servicing is essential every 10 to 15 years, homeowner can extend the life of their sash windows through regular care.

  • Keep Pulleys Lubricated: A little quantity of silicone-based lube can keep the mechanism moving smoothly.
  • Annual Cleaning: Wipe down the frames and sills to get rid of grit, which can function as an abrasive on the paintwork.
  • Clear the Weep Holes: Ensure any drainage channels are devoid of dirt and particles.
  • Examine External Paint: Touching up little cracks in the paint as they appear can avoid rot from taking hold.
  • Run Regularly: Windows that are left closed for years are more likely to become "painted shut" or seized.

Often Asked Questions

Can sash windows be made soundproof?

While complete soundproofing is difficult, expert draught-proofing and the installation of acoustic glass can decrease external sound levels by up to 50-70%. The brush seals fill the spaces where sound waves typically enter the structure.

Is it possible to repair windows that have been painted shut?

Yes. Professional sash window technicians can thoroughly release the sashes using specialized tools to break the paint seal without damaging the fragile lumber beads. Once launched, the surface areas are sanded down to ensure smooth operation.

Will double-glazing my sash windows require preparing authorization?

If the property is a Grade I or Grade II listed building, "Listed Building Consent" is usually required. In standard Conservation Areas, the guidelines are slightly more unwinded, however it is constantly a good idea to speak with the local planning authority before upgrading from single to double glazing.

The length of time does a normal repair take?

A standard restoration and draught-proofing service usually takes one to 2 days per window. However, this depends upon the extent of the timber decay and the variety of windows being serviced concurrently.
